Matt Kinseth wins the Daytona 500 and Greg Biffle finishes 3rd. Jr. is the meat in the sandwich. Congrats to all three. It was worth the watch. Now FORD has won the 24 Hours and the 500...........Ya Hoo!
Matt Kinseth wins the Daytona 500 and Greg Biffle finishes 3rd. Jr. is the meat in the sandwich. Congrats to all three. It was worth the watch. Now FORD has won the 24 Hours and the 500...........Ya Hoo!
RACER00
Don't forget Carl getting the pole an Biff next to him! That got everybody going !